An Effortless Surface: Conquering Chaos with Chemistry

Our relationship with a clean kitchen is often a battle. We wipe, we scrub, we polish, only to see the return of fingerprints and the ghostly outlines of dried water droplets. This relentless cycle stems from a simple conflict: the nature of our touch versus the nature of a surface. The Moen S5520SRS wages this war on our behalf, not with force, but with elegant science embodied in its Spot Resist Stainless finish.

To call it a mere "coating" would be an understatement. It is a fundamental re-engineering of the steel's surface properties. The technology is both hydrophobic (water-fearing) and oleophobic (oil-fearing). You’ve witnessed the former in nature: a droplet of rain gliding effortlessly off a lotus leaf. This "Lotus Effect" occurs because the leaf's microscopic texture minimizes the contact area for water, causing it to bead up and roll away, taking dirt with it. The Spot Resist finish achieves a similar feat, forcing water droplets to maintain their shape and glide into the sink rather than flattening and evaporating to leave behind mineral deposits, or water spots.

Simultaneously, its oleophobic quality combats a different enemy: the natural oils on our skin that create fingerprints. The surface chemistry is tuned to repel these oils, preventing them from smudging and adhering. The result is a faucet that seems to actively shrug off the daily chaos of a busy kitchen. It achieves a state of perpetual cleanliness not through our constant effort, but through a deep, scientific understanding of the very molecules it is designed to resist.

The Guardian at the Gate: Mastering the Water Molecule

Beyond the visible world of smudges and spots lies the invisible realm of water quality. A faucet is the final checkpoint before water reaches our glass, and the S5520SRS is designed to be a vigilant one, serving as the versatile terminus for sophisticated filtration systems. It doesn’t dictate the method of purification; it empowers the user to choose the level of security their family requires, primarily through two distinct technological paths.

The first path is through Activated Carbon. Imagine a microscopic labyrinth, a black sponge riddled with millions of intricate tunnels and caverns. This is essentially what an activated carbon filter is. Its immense internal surface area works on a principle called adsorption. Unlike absorption, where one substance soaks into another, adsorption is a surface phenomenon. Contaminant molecules like chlorine, pesticides, and other volatile organic compounds (VOCs) that create unpleasant tastes and odors are drawn to and trapped on the vast surfaces of the carbon maze, while water molecules pass through freely. It is an effective and reliable method for dramatically improving the sensory qualities of municipally treated water.

The second, more formidable path is Reverse Osmosis (RO). To understand its power, one must first appreciate the fundamental force of nature it defies: osmosis. In nature, when a semipermeable membrane (like a cell wall) separates a less concentrated solution from a more concentrated one, water will naturally flow towards the more concentrated side to equalize the balance. This natural pull is called osmotic pressure. Reverse Osmosis, as its name implies, does the exact opposite. By applying household water pressure greater than the natural osmotic pressure, it forces water molecules against their natural tendency, pushing them through a microscopic membrane. This RO membrane is a true molecular gatekeeper, with pores so infinitesimally small that they allow virtually nothing but H₂O to pass. Dissolved solids, heavy metals like lead and mercury, salts, and even many viruses and bacteria are left behind and flushed away. It is the gold standard for water purification, transforming tap water into a state of exceptional purity.

The Moen Sip faucet stands ready to serve either system. It acts as the clean, reliable endpoint for water that has completed its journey through one of these purifying processes. For those integrating it with systems from other brands, a small amount of plumbing foresight, perhaps requiring a specific adapter, ensures this seamless compatibility.

The Enduring Heart: The Ancient Wisdom of Brass

In an age of polymers and composites, it is telling that the core of a high-quality faucet like the S5520SRS is still forged from brass. This is no mere nod to tradition; it is a deliberate choice rooted in the material's enduring and superior properties. Brass, an alloy of copper and zinc, possesses a trifecta of benefits perfectly suited for its role.

First is its profound durability and resistance to corrosion. It is inherently resilient against rust and the corrosive effects of hard water, ensuring decades of reliable, leak-free service. This physical integrity is the foundation of Moen's Limited Lifetime Warranty.

Second, and perhaps more remarkable, is a secret held within its copper content: the oligodynamic effect. This is the scientifically observed phenomenon where ions of certain metals, particularly copper, have a biocidal effect on microorganisms. In simple terms, the very material of the faucet's waterway helps to inhibit the growth of bacteria, adding an invisible, passive layer of hygienic protection.

Finally, this ancient wisdom is harmonized with modern safety standards. The brass used complies with the stringent requirements of the Safe Drinking Water Act (SDWA), ensuring a lead-free composition. It is a material that is at once ancient and modern, strong and safe, chosen not just for what it does, but for what it is.
